Output 83043984ffd6f9f707bfc96d4eaec0b42fc80f394abcb17fd077effd3e167506:0
- value
- 15176802
- script pubkey
- OP_0 OP_PUSHBYTES_20 a43ef2ef4a532c7a9bcf2805432e61f659fbd904
- address
- bc1q5sl09m622vk84x709qz5xtnp7evlhkgymjrxtq
- transaction
- 83043984ffd6f9f707bfc96d4eaec0b42fc80f394abcb17fd077effd3e167506